Painting Description
"Under The Temple Eaves" is a notable painting by the American artist Edwin Howland Blashfield, who was renowned for his contributions to mural painting and his role in the American Renaissance movement. Blashfield, born in 1848 and active until his death in 1936, was a pivotal figure in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, known for his classical style and his ability to infuse his works with a sense of grandeur and historical depth.
"Under The Temple Eaves" exemplifies Blashfield's mastery of composition and his dedication to classical themes. The painting is characterized by its meticulous attention to detail and its evocative use of light and shadow, which create a sense of depth and realism. The work likely draws inspiration from Blashfield's extensive travels in Europe and his studies of ancient architecture and sculpture, reflecting his admiration for the classical world.
